Literature Reference: Chan refers to the moon, often used to describe the graceful posture of women. Ya means elegance and refinement.
婵: The original meaning of "Chanjuan" refers to the moon, symbolizing beauty and elegance. In names, it often conveys the idea of being exceptionally beautiful and endearing, embodying a charm that is both captivating and cherished.
雅: Grace and refinement. It conveys a sense of cultivation and beauty.
Meaning: Chan Ya signifies a graceful and elegant demeanor, as beautiful as the moon.
